In the event that you need a blade that you can use for any reason, a general kitchen blade is ideally suited for you. Two most well known instances of this sort of blade are the Japanese Gyuto blade, and the western Gourmet specialist's blade. These two are considered as cousin blades, as their quality and capability are practically something very similar. This kind of blade is extremely advantageous, this can be truly useful particularly when you are outside.

For cutting and cutting vegetables, a Gyuto and Santoku blade are great decision, as both are sufficiently sharp to cut vegetables without swelling its surface. There are additionally a few kinds of blade committed for cutting vegetables, these are Watanabe and Takeda knife blades.

Paring and stripping is additionally what we generally do in out kitchen. For this occupation you can utilize Tojiro streak paring blade. This blade is ideal for paring due to its damascus clad sharp edge, ideal for edge holding and cutting.
